Backwards Compatibility

Perhaps one of the most crucial features for the Switch 2 is backwards compatibility. The ability to play existing Switch games on the new hardware would be a massive win for consumers. It would allow players to transition to the new console without having to repurchase their entire game library. This is not only consumer-friendly but also a smart business move, as it would encourage early adoption of the new system. Backwards compatibility could be achieved through a variety of means, such as emulation or by including the original Switch's hardware within the new console. Whatever the method, ensuring that players can continue to enjoy their favorite games is paramount.

Online Services and Ecosystem

Nintendo's online services have been a point of contention for many players. While Nintendo Switch Online offers access to classic games and online multiplayer, it's still lacking in features compared to its competitors. In 2025, we can hope that Nintendo will have significantly improved its online infrastructure and services.

Enhanced Online Functionality

Improved online functionality is a must for the Switch 2. This includes more robust matchmaking, better voice chat options, and a more seamless online experience overall. Players want to be able to easily connect with friends and other gamers from around the world, and Nintendo needs to provide the tools and infrastructure to make that happen. A more reliable and feature-rich online service would greatly enhance the overall gaming experience and make the Switch 2 a more competitive platform.

Cloud Saves and Cross-Platform Play

Cloud saves should be a standard feature for all games on the Switch 2. This would ensure that players' progress is always backed up and protected, even if their console is lost or damaged. Cross-platform play is another feature that many gamers are clamoring for. The ability to play with friends on other platforms, such as PC or Xbox, would greatly expand the player base and create more opportunities for online multiplayer. Nintendo has been slowly embracing cross-platform play, and hopefully, it will become a more widespread feature in the future.
